SPMD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2022 in Review

394 of the 6,340 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in State Street SPDR Portfolio S&P 400 Mid Cap ETF (SPMD) for Q1 2022, worth a combined $4.51B — down 5.2% from $4.76B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 49 funds opened new SPMD positions and 34 closed out — a net gain of 15 holders — while 171 added to existing stakes and 123 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Creative Planning, adding an estimated $123M. The largest seller was Horizon Investments, exiting entirely with an estimated $145M sold.
